What “Low‑VOC” Really Means for Your Home
VOCs are chemicals that evaporate into the air from products like adhesives and sealants. Indoors, they can accumulate, causing headaches, irritation, and long-term concerns. Low‑VOC formulas minimize these emissions without sacrificing the strong bonds your projects demand.

Look for third-party standards such as GREENGUARD Gold, EC1PLUS, and compliance with SCAQMD Rule 1168. These signals mean the product has been independently tested for reduced emissions, helping maintain safer indoor air during and after construction.
